Description

Overview:

 

The Oceanaire Seafood Room is known for its upscale dining experience focused on impeccably fresh seafood and a classic supper club ambiance. Featuring elegant interiors, attentive service, and a refined selection of seasonal catches, cocktails, and wines, it delivers a timeless yet modern approach to sophisticated seafood dining.
 
As a Sous Chef, you will support the Executive Chef by managing kitchen operations, supervising culinary staff, and ensuring consistency, quality, and food safety. You play a key role in menu execution, training, and maintaining high culinary standards during daily service.

Responsibilities:
  • Ensures excellence in guest satisfaction through commitment to a "Do Whatever It Takes Attitude" and a hands-on, lead by example management style
  • Assist the Executive Chef in the management of all back of house staff in an upscale / fine dining kitchen, including ongoing training, development, and follow up
  • Achieve or exceed budgeted labor and other cost centers through proper planning and execution
  • Assist in overseeing weekly and monthly inventories, and ordering of food and supplies
  • Maintain sanitation procedures and organization of work area adhering to all OSHA regulations
Qualifications:

 

  • At least 2 years of Culinary Management experience in an upscale / fine dining establishment
  • Strong knowledge and attention to detail on back of the house operations including staff supervision, inventory controls and food/labor cost, and product quality
  • Strong communication, leadership, and conflict resolution skills
  • Stable and progressive work history; Strong work ethic
  • Graduate of an accredited culinary program is a plus
